SMURD 2 emergency response improvement cross-border project launched in presence of Romanian, Moldovan officials
Under a EU-funded cross-border project for the improvement of the training and response capacity of professional emergency services, the Mobile Emergency Resuscitation and Extrication Service (SMURD) included, the safety and protection of the population in the region of Moldova and the Republic of Moldova will increase.

Romania wins gold, silver at International Physics Olympiad 2021
Team Romania, coordinated Professor Sebastian Popescu of the Faculty of Physics of the Alexandru Ioan Cuza University (UAIC) in Iasi, won three gold and two silver medals at the International Physics Olympiad 2021.

NFT virtual necklace, launched as world first in Iasi at Romanian Creative Week, gifted to Nadia Comaneci
An NFT (non-fungible token) virtual necklace was launched as a world first at the Palace of Culture in northeastern Iasi and gifted to Nadia Comaneci, on the occasion of the 45th anniversary of the first perfect 10 score in gymnastics, during the Romanian Creative Week festival of the Romanian creative industry.

Iasi - the first Romanian municipality to receive Sustainable Community award
Iasi is the first Romanian municipality to receive the energy-efficient Sustainable Community certificate in accordance with the European Energy Award system; the distinction was presented during a ceremony attended by ambassador of the Swiss Confederation to Romania, Arthur Mattli. Wreaths laid at Eminescu's bust under linden tree in Iasi's Copou Park
Cultural and artistic officials and local administration officials of Iasi laid wreaths on Friday at the linden tree in Copou Park under which Mihai Eminescu wrote part of his literary work, on the poet's 171st birth anniversary. Due to the pandemic, the number of attendees was small compared to previous years, in the dozen, who had to keep their l distance and give up speeches.
Another patient from the six transferred from Piatra-Neamt dies; only one survives
The head of Intensive Care Unit at the northeastern Letcani mobile hospital, Florin Rosu told AGERPRES on Wednesday that another of the six COVID-19 patients transferred from the Piatra Neamt County Hospital died after the fire that took place in the ICU on the evening of November 14, thus taking the death toll to five in a week.
Israel's ambassador to Romania attends commemoration ceremony for Iasi pogrom victims
Israel's ambassador to Romania, David Saranga, while on a two-day official visit to Iasi, attended this Friday a ceremony at the Jewish Cemetery for the commemoration of the pogrom victims, the Embassy said in a release.
